March Market Updates 2025

We saw another Balanced month, however, this market with Buyer advantages is missing Buyers! This March, we saw a notable decrease in home sales – a 13.4% drop compared to March 2024. Despite this decrease, active listings have surged – providing Buyers with more inventory options! The benchmark price for all residential properties is now $1,190,900, a slight […]

Walkable Neighbourhoods and Canada’s Housing Crisis.

As Canada continues to grapple with a housing crisis rooted in a persistent inventory shortage, RE/MAX Canada explores possible solutions through the idea of walkable neighbourhoods. Thus far, the National Housing Strategy announced in 2017 has succeeded in creating and repairing 213,733 units. In comparison, Canada’s population grew by more than one million in 2022.
